from django.conf import settings
from django.core import mail
from django.core.exceptions import ImproperlyConfigured
from djrill.mail.backends.djrill import DjrillBackendHTTPError
from djrill.tests.mock_backend import DjrillBackendMockAPITestCase
class DjrillBackendTests(DjrillBackendMockAPITestCase):
"""Test Djrill backend support for Django mail wrappers"""
def test_send_mail(self):
mail.send_mail('Subject here', 'Here is the message.',
'from@example.com', ['to@example.com'], fail_silently=False)
data = self.get_api_call_data()
self.assertEqual(data['message']['subject'], "Subject here")
self.assertEqual(data['message']['text'], "Here is the message.")
self.assertFalse('from_name' in data['message'])
self.assertEqual(data['message']['from_email'], "from@example.com")
self.assertEqual(len(data['message']['to']), 1)
self.assertEqual(data['message']['to'][0]['email'], "to@example.com")
def test_missing_api_key(self):
del settings.MANDRILL_API_KEY
with self.assertRaises(ImproperlyConfigured):
mail.send_mail('Subject', 'Message', 'from@example.com',
['to@example.com'])
def test_name_addr(self):
"""Make sure RFC2822 name-addr format (with display-name) is allowed
(Test both sender and recipient addresses)
"""
mail.send_mail('Subject', 'Message', 'From Name <from@example.com>',
['Recipient #1 <to1@example.com>', 'to2@example.com'])
data = self.get_api_call_data()
self.assertEqual(data['message']['from_name'], "From Name")
self.assertEqual(data['message']['from_email'], "from@example.com")
self.assertEqual(len(data['message']['to']), 2)
self.assertEqual(data['message']['to'][0]['name'], "Recipient #1")
self.assertEqual(data['message']['to'][0]['email'], "to1@example.com")
self.assertEqual(data['message']['to'][1]['name'], "")
self.assertEqual(data['message']['to'][1]['email'], "to2@example.com")
def test_email_message(self):
email = mail.EmailMessage('Subject', 'Body goes here',
'from@example.com',
['to1@example.com', 'Also To <to2@example.com>'],
bcc=['bcc1@example.com', 'Also BCC <bcc2@example.com>'],
cc=['cc1@example.com', 'Also CC <cc2@example.com>'],
headers={'Reply-To': 'another@example.com',
'X-MyHeader': 'my value'})
email.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['subject'], "Subject")
self.assertEqual(data['message']['text'], "Body goes here")
self.assertEqual(data['message']['from_email'], "from@example.com")
self.assertEqual(data['message']['headers'],
{ 'Reply-To': 'another@example.com', 'X-MyHeader': 'my value' })
# Mandrill doesn't have a notion of cc, and only allows a single bcc.
# Djrill just treats cc and bcc as though they were "to" addresses,
# which may or may not be what you want.
self.assertEqual(len(data['message']['to']), 6)
self.assertEqual(data['message']['to'][0]['email'], "to1@example.com")
self.assertEqual(data['message']['to'][1]['email'], "to2@example.com")
self.assertEqual(data['message']['to'][2]['email'], "cc1@example.com")
self.assertEqual(data['message']['to'][3]['email'], "cc2@example.com")
self.assertEqual(data['message']['to'][4]['email'], "bcc1@example.com")
self.assertEqual(data['message']['to'][5]['email'], "bcc2@example.com")
def test_html_message(self):
text_content = 'This is an important message.'
html_content = '<p>This is an <strong>important</strong> message.</p>'
email = mail.EmailMultiAlternatives('Subject', text_content,
'from@example.com', ['to@example.com'])
email.attach_alternative(html_content, "text/html")
email.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['text'], text_content)
self.assertEqual(data['message']['html'], html_content)
def test_extra_header_errors(self):
email = mail.EmailMessage('Subject', 'Body', 'from@example.com',
['to@example.com'],
headers={'Non-X-Non-Reply-To-Header': 'not permitted'})
with self.assertRaises(ValueError):
email.send()
# Make sure fail_silently is respected
email = mail.EmailMessage('Subject', 'Body', 'from@example.com',
['to@example.com'],
headers={'Non-X-Non-Reply-To-Header': 'not permitted'})
sent = email.send(fail_silently=True)
self.assertFalse(self.mock_post.called,
msg="Mandrill API should not be called when send fails silently")
self.assertEqual(sent, 0)
def test_alternative_errors(self):
# Multiple alternatives not allowed
email = mail.EmailMultiAlternatives('Subject', 'Body',
'from@example.com', ['to@example.com'])
email.attach_alternative("<p>First html is OK</p>", "text/html")
email.attach_alternative("<p>But not second html</p>", "text/html")
with self.assertRaises(ValueError):
email.send()
# Only html alternatives allowed
email = mail.EmailMultiAlternatives('Subject', 'Body',
'from@example.com', ['to@example.com'])
email.attach_alternative("{'not': 'allowed'}", "application/json")
with self.assertRaises(ValueError):
email.send()
# Make sure fail_silently is respected
email = mail.EmailMultiAlternatives('Subject', 'Body',
'from@example.com', ['to@example.com'])
email.attach_alternative("{'not': 'allowed'}", "application/json")
sent = email.send(fail_silently=True)
self.assertFalse(self.mock_post.called,
msg="Mandrill API should not be called when send fails silently")
self.assertEqual(sent, 0)
def test_mandrill_api_failure(self):
self.mock_post.return_value = self.MockResponse(status_code=400)
with self.assertRaises(DjrillBackendHTTPError):
sent = mail.send_mail('Subject', 'Body', 'from@example.com',
['to@example.com'])
self.assertEqual(sent, 0)
# Make sure fail_silently is respected
self.mock_post.return_value = self.MockResponse(status_code=400)
sent = mail.send_mail('Subject', 'Body', 'from@example.com',
['to@example.com'], fail_silently=True)
self.assertEqual(sent, 0)
class DjrillMandrillFeatureTests(DjrillBackendMockAPITestCase):
"""Test Djrill backend support for Mandrill-specific features"""
def setUp(self):
super(DjrillMandrillFeatureTests, self).setUp()
self.message = mail.EmailMessage('Subject', 'Text Body',
'from@example.com', ['to@example.com'])
def test_tracking(self):
# First make sure we're not setting the API param if the track_click
# attr isn't there. (The Mandrill account option of True for html,
# False for plaintext can't be communicated through the API, other than
# by omitting the track_clicks API param to use your account default.)
self.message.send()
data = self.get_api_call_data()
self.assertFalse('track_clicks' in data['message'])
# Now re-send with the params set
self.message.track_opens = True
self.message.track_clicks = True
self.message.url_strip_qs = True
self.message.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['track_opens'], True)
self.assertEqual(data['message']['track_clicks'], True)
self.assertEqual(data['message']['url_strip_qs'], True)
def test_message_options(self):
self.message.auto_text = True
self.message.preserve_recipients = True
self.message.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['auto_text'], True)
self.assertEqual(data['message']['preserve_recipients'], True)
def test_merge(self):
# Djrill expands simple python dicts into the more-verbose name/value
# structures the Mandrill API uses
self.message.global_merge_vars = { 'GREETING': "Hello",
'ACCOUNT_TYPE': "Basic" }
self.message.merge_vars = {
"customer@example.com": { 'GREETING': "Dear Customer",
'ACCOUNT_TYPE': "Premium" },
"guest@example.com": { 'GREETING': "Dear Guest" },
}
self.message.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['global_merge_vars'],
[ {'name': 'ACCOUNT_TYPE', 'value': "Basic"},
{'name': "GREETING", 'value': "Hello"} ])
self.assertEqual(data['message']['merge_vars'],
[ { 'rcpt': "customer@example.com",
'vars': [{ 'name': 'ACCOUNT_TYPE', 'value': "Premium" },
{ 'name': "GREETING", 'value': "Dear Customer"}] },
{ 'rcpt': "guest@example.com",
'vars': [{ 'name': "GREETING", 'value': "Dear Guest"}] }
])
def test_tags(self):
self.message.tags = ["receipt", "repeat-user"]
self.message.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['tags'], ["receipt", "repeat-user"])
def test_google_analytics(self):
self.message.google_analytics_domains = ["example.com"]
self.message.google_analytics_campaign = "Email Receipts"
self.message.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['google_analytics_domains'],
["example.com"])
self.assertEqual(data['message']['google_analytics_campaign'],
"Email Receipts")
def test_metadata(self):
self.message.metadata = { 'batch_num': "12345", 'type': "Receipts" }
self.message.recipient_metadata = {
# Djrill expands simple python dicts into the more-verbose
# name/value structures the Mandrill API uses
"customer@example.com": { 'cust_id': "67890", 'order_id': "54321" },
"guest@example.com": { 'cust_id': "94107", 'order_id': "43215" }
}
self.message.send()
data = self.get_api_call_data()
self.assertEqual(data['message']['metadata'], { 'batch_num': "12345",
'type': "Receipts" })
self.assertEqual(data['message']['recipient_metadata'],
[ { 'rcpt': "customer@example.com",
'values': { 'cust_id': "67890", 'order_id': "54321" } },
{ 'rcpt': "guest@example.com",
'values': { 'cust_id': "94107", 'order_id': "43215" } }
])
def test_default_omits_options(self):
"""Make sure by default we don't send any Mandrill-specific options.
Options not specified by the caller should be omitted entirely from
the Mandrill API call (*not* sent as False or empty). This ensures
that your Mandrill account settings apply by default.
"""
self.message.send()
data = self.get_api_call_data()
self.assertFalse('from_name' in data['message'])
self.assertFalse('track_opens' in data['message'])
self.assertFalse('track_clicks' in data['message'])
self.assertFalse('auto_text' in data['message'])
self.assertFalse('url_strip_qs' in data['message'])
self.assertFalse('tags' in data['message'])
self.assertFalse('preserve_recipients' in data['message'])
self.assertFalse('google_analytics_domains' in data['message'])
self.assertFalse('google_analytics_campaign' in data['message'])
self.assertFalse('metadata' in data['message'])
self.assertFalse('global_merge_vars' in data['message'])
self.assertFalse('merge_vars' in data['message'])
self.assertFalse('recipient_metadata' in data['message'])
